The Omega Seamaster Planet Ocean 600M Co-Axial Master Chronometer reference 522.32.44.21.03.001 is a limited edition timepiece created to commemorate the 2018 Winter Olympics in Pyeongchang, South Korea. The watch features a 43.5 mm stainless steel case with a polished blue ceramic dial and a unidirectional bezel. The bezel ring is crafted from a combination of polished blue ceramic and red rubber, with the first 15 minutes of the diving scale highlighted in red. The Deep Blue dial features applied rhodium-plated indexes and a minute scale in Omega Liquidmetalâ„¢. The hour and minute hands are also rhodium-plated, and filled with white Super-LumiNova for exceptional readability in low-light conditions. The central sweep seconds hand is red, matching the color accent on the bezel.
The screw-in caseback is engraved with the words "PLANET OCEAN" and "LIMITED EDITION," as well as the Limited Edition number. The words "PyeongChang 2018" and the Olympic Games logo are also transferred to the caseback's sapphire crystal. The watch is water resistant to 600 meters (60 bar) and is equipped with a helium escape valve, a feature that allows divers to safely depressurize the watch after a deep dive.
The Omega Seamaster Planet Ocean 600M Co-Axial Master Chronometer is powered by the Omega Co-Axial Master Chronometer Calibre 8900, a self-winding movement that is resistant to magnetic fields up to 15,000 gauss. The movement is COSC-certified and offers a power reserve of approximately 60 hours. The watch comes on a blue rubber strap and is also delivered in a special presentation box with an extra stainless steel bracelet. GenderMen
